Description

The building at 6755 W 63rd St sits in the heart of Clearing in Chicago. This low-rise structure has 3 stories and contains 13 units. Built in 1998, it incorporates flexicore construction, ensuring quiet living for residents. Each unit comes with large balconies that provide a pleasant outdoor space. Units in this building range from 850 to 1,000 square feet. Prices fall between $220,000 and $225,000, with an average closing price of $222,500. The average price per square foot sits at about $235. Homes here typically stay on the market for around 48 days, giving buyers ample time to make a decision. Parking is available, which adds a nice touch to living here. Residents can enjoy the convenience of being close to public schools and nearby shopping. Businesses such as Pupseria Cafe Inc and D'anardo's Pizza are just a short walk away, making dining options easy. Living here provides easy access to public transportation. This well-located building makes getting around straightforward. The neighborhood has a friendly atmosphere, ideal for those seeking a sense of community. The area also offers outdoor activities, given its close proximity to water bodies. A short drive can take you to beautiful spots where you can unwind and enjoy nature. Overall, this building offers a blend of comfort and accessibility in a vibrant neighborhood.

The Neighbourhood: Clearing

Clearing sits on Chicago's southwest side near Midway International Airport. Chicago Midway International Airport serves as a major transit hub and influences jobs. CTA Orange Line connects this district to the Loop. CTA buses and Pace routes provide bus service. Metra BNSF Line runs commuter trains nearby for regional travel. Navy Pier offers amusement rides and lakefront entertainment. Six Flags Great America provides a larger amusement option in the metro region. Restaurants such as Portillo's and Lou Malnati's serve Chicago food styles. Grant Park and Jackson Park give large outdoor spaces near the lake. Parks nearby supply fields and playgrounds inside the district. Bars including Kingston Mines and The Berghoff host live music and drinks. Small shops and industrial sites sit along business corridors and support local jobs. Neighborhood businesses cater to airport workers and nearby manufacturing jobs. Schools and churches provide community services across neighborhoods. Freight rail lines and major roads carry commercial traffic through this district. Data shows that the most common age group falls between 35 to 39 years old. Households with 1 person make up the largest part of the local population.

6755 W 63rd St Demographics

This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 21.22% are children aged 0–14, 17.16% are young adults between 15–29, 19.3% are adults aged 30–44, 21.96% are in the 45–59 range and 20.37% are seniors aged 60 and above. Commuting options are also varying where 85.69% of residents relying on driving, while others prefer public transit around 6.8%, walking around 1.39%, biking around 0.12%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ines. Most homes in the area are with 75.47% of units owner occupied and 24.53% are rented. The neighborhood offers different household types. About 32.4% are single family homes and 14.03% are multi family units. Around 30.1% are single-person households, while 69.9%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als.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 15.56%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 33.36% have high school or college education. Another 8.68% hold diplomas while 6.7%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 35.7% with other types of qualifications.
